Analysis of the Plight of China's Judicial Reform and Its Path

Abstract
The reasons for the previous judicial reform being at a standstill or even showing its regressive tendency are deficiencies existing in the original path and failures of its combination with Chinese conditions,which leads to the deviation of reform direction and minute effects.There are three ultimate goals for judicial reform: judicial justice,judicial independence and judicial authority,which are also the due and key elements of value in fine judicial system.Moreover,value hierarchy exists among them,judicial justice ranks the first followed by the judicial independence and judicial authority,and they are the powerful guarantees for the realization of the judicial justice.
